Chilling New Details: Ghost Adventures Star’s Wife’s Romantic Texts With Convicted Murderer Revealed

Chilling New Details: Ghost Adventures Star’s Wife’s Romantic Texts With Convicted Murderer Revealed
  • PublishedMarch 18, 2025

In a twist that could rival any ghostly tale from the *Ghost Adventures* set, Victoria Goodwin, wife of star Aaron Goodwin, allegedly found herself entangled in a real-life horror story—one involving romantic texts with a convicted murderer and a murder-for-hire plot. According to a Las Vegas Metropolitan Police Department arrest report obtained by E! News, Victoria, 32, began exchanging messages with Grant Amato, a man serving life in prison for killing his mother, father, and brother in 2019. The texts, which started after Victoria watched Amato in the Paramount+ docuseries *CTRL+ALT+DESIRE*, reportedly included declarations of love and discussions about ending her husband’s life.

Victoria allegedly told Amato that her husband, referred to as “FH” in the messages, would not accept a divorce, leading her to consider more drastic measures. “Am I a bad person?” she reportedly texted. “Because I chose to end his existence. Not divorce.” When confronted by investigators, Victoria claimed she didn’t remember sending the messages and described her romantic musings as mere “fantasy or daydreams.”

Aaron Goodwin, 48, filed for divorce just six days after Victoria’s arrest, citing irreconcilable differences and stating there was “no possibility of reconciliation.” The timing of the divorce filing adds another layer of intrigue to this already convoluted saga. Notably, Aaron’s last public post about Victoria was a Valentine’s Day tribute, where he shared a photo of her at a miniature golf course, captioning it, “My valentine always beats me at mini golf.”

Grant Amato, meanwhile, remains in prison, serving three life sentences for the murders of his family members. He has not been charged in connection with the alleged murder-for-hire plot.
